// Encoding sniffing for user-uploaded text files in Saltgrass.
// We check BOM first, then a capped statistical pass (8 KB max)
// to avoid unbounded reads on hostile uploads. Ambiguous files
// fall back to this constant rather than guessing, which closed
// the smuggling vector flagged in the last audit. Fixed as of the
// build noted below.

trace token, bawif-tajof: htk14_21e308fc7b4137

Leadership Review Briefing — Logistics Provider Change

For the board. Decision required: replace Harstone Freight with Vellmar Carriage Co. from next quarter. Rationale: Harstone missed 11% of delivery windows last half; Vellmar guarantees 98% on-time with penalties. Cost impact: 4% increase, offset by reduced claims. Transition plan: eight-week parallel running, Delmouth hub first. Risks: driver capacity during peak season. Operations endorses the switch. Recommendation: approve at this review. One confidential item accompanies this briefing.

board note of fajop-tagaf: Headcount on the Gilion team goes from 66 to 130 by the end of April. Gross margin on Gilion came in at 20 percent against a plan of 42 percent.

Snapshot tests for Larkspur UI plugins run headless against the Dovetail renderer. Plugins must not assert on pixel output directly; compare serialized component trees instead, since the renderer's antialiasing varies by host. Keep snapshot files under version control and regenerate only with the `--accept` flag. Diff noise usually means a timing issue: animations must be frozen before capture. The harness reads its capture timing from the constants below.

constants for kaduf-hadup:
QUOTAS = {
    "zorath": 2,
    "ralael": 5,
}